97 XJ6L stalling on idle???
Doh, just bought a 1997 XJ6L which was in beautiful cosmetic condition (despite 110,000 miles). Drove it back from SC to Washington DC and handled great. The next day it stalled twice in traffic. I was hoping this was a fluke. Started the next morning, and about every other time I come to a stop in traffic the rpm's shut down and the car stalls. It starts right back up if I put it in drive, but then when I go to the next light it dies again. The battery light generally comes on as it dies and occassionally the transmission light even comes on. They generally go off when it restarts, so don't know if that's justa fuse. So basically any time I don't have my foot on the gas and am at a low speed it seems to die. Not sure if this could be a fuel pump or alternator. The electronics on the car still work when it dies.

Nope, not lemon hopefully
Well, basically it should be something related to the idle sensor .Do you have any fluctations to the RPM ? I had some fluctations on my XJ40 and occasionally stalled . I had it serviced by Jag Specialist and the problem turned out to be a dirty idle sensor or some throttle body part . They cleaned it all and put it back .And voila

Battery light: ok. Take and have the battery load tested. If the battery is having problems it will shut the car down. The alternator may be doing fine, but if the battery is weak the computer will freak out. The computers require a constant voltage stream and the alternator is too irregular to power them. A bad battery maybe the only problem. I hope it's that cheap and easy!

Had a stalling-at-idle problem with my 1996 XJ6 at about 85,000 miles. A new EGR valve (new-in-box, $30, ebay) fixed it. If I hadn't found a new one so inexpensively I probably would have tried taking the old one off and cleaning it before giving the Jag dealer big bucks for one of his new ones.
